Job Description
Clinical Laboratory Manager who will serve as supervisor of the Surgical Pathology Gross Room (GR) Laboratory and Tissue Procurement Services (TPS) within the Anatomic Pathology Branch of the Department of Pathology.

Responsibilities

Manages and oversees the daily laboratory operations related to clinical and research activities including receipt of specimens, data entry into various information system applications, frozen section services, grossing of tissue and/or procurement of remnant tissue for research, coordination of technical work flow activities between histology and/or autopsy services, and communication with pathology physician leadership and research investigators related to technical management of surgical tissues; oversees and manages clinical and research staff including the hiring process; all technical training activities and requirements; competency assessment activities as required by regulatory guidelines; annual performance assessment; and when needed, employee disciplinary activities; manages and maintains a current GR and TPS standard operating policy and procedure manual; oversees and manages quality control and quality assurance activities pertaining to clinical and research tissue and related grossing or procurement for research; reports and discusses quality activities to the Anatomic pathology Technical Quality Improvement Committee; works in conjunction with other lab supervisors and faculty pathologists to ensure accurate and thorough operational compliance; investigates and manages issues of non-compliance including communication to pathology administrative and physician leadership; coordinates training and educational opportunities for medical students and residents; ensures prompt resolution of non-compliance and continuous process improvement; prepares and monitors annual GR finances and budget; ensures compliance with mandated safety requirements and regulations; provides grossing activities during periods of inadequate staff coverage; ensures operational compliance based on regulatory and accreditation standards; participates in short and long term strategic planning with regards to Gross Room and TPS operations; participates in special projects as assigned.

Job Requirements

Bachelors degree in Biological Sciences or equivalent education requirements. 5 years of relevant experience required. American Society of Clinical Pathology Certified in Pathologist Assistant.

About The Ohio State University

The Ohio State University (OSU) is a public research university located in Columbus, Ohio. It was founded in 1870 and is one of the largest universities in the United States, with over 68,000 students enrolled across its main campus and regional campuses. OSU offers a wide range of undergraduate and graduate programs in various fields, including business, engineering, education, law, medicine, and the arts and sciences. The university is known for its strong research programs, particularly in the areas of agriculture, engineering, and medicine. OSU is also home to several museums, including the Wexner Center for the Arts and the Ohio State University Museum of Art.
